Rancho Sordo Mundo – El Sauzal. Baja California

RanchoSordoMudo1Rancho Sordo Mudo RV Spots

School for the Deaf

Between Tecate and El Sauzal

Phone: (011-52) 646-155-2201

Electricity 50 amp

Water

Sewer

Rates by Donation

Between each trailer space are palm and orange trees

The park overlooks a large grape vineyard.

JRanchoSordoMudo2ust park your rig and someone will come by and make sure you are comfortable.

El Provenir / Guadalupe Valley was an early Russian Settlement. There is a Russian museum in town and two wineries that are open to visitors.

School for Deaf Children

7 full hookup back in sites

20 + sites with electric and water

Dump Station

Large Bathroom Showers

 RanchoSordoMudoGetting there

Directions: From Highway 3, approximately 60 kms north of Ensenada. Well signed from the highway.

GPS: N32*06.754 W116*32.822
